 I am driving 2001 Sonata.


Car is cruising at 4-th gear...


I am releasing the gas pedal and car is coasting, engine’s RPM dropping to 1200.


Car is gradually loosing its speed. Suddenly, I feel short, marcable deceleration. It feels the same as the car is hitting a paddle of water (and I am not touching the brakes). Car is downshifted to 3-d gear during which the ngine RPM briefly jumps to 1600, and then drop back to 1200.  After that car is continuing to coast, but at lower speed.


Then the same sequence happened while tranny is shifting to 2-nd gear, then 1-st gear.


This is is my first Hundai. I used to drive GMs, where you don't feel transmission downshifting.


Is it the way Hyundai operates, or something wrong with my car?
